Title: Rear Brake Adjust
Post by: fshfindr on December 31, 2011, 06:21:50 PM
Lately my rear (left) brake handle has more and more travel.  Squeezing it I get now get too close the handlebar.  My brake fluid reservoir still appears to be full.  I think I need to do an adjustment or a bleed.  I have no idea how to do either.  Can anyone give me some advice?

Don't forget it could be the brake pads have worn down.  Bleeding won't fix that, as you probably know. There really isn't any adjustment for these disc brakes.
